The Intersection of Engineering, STEM, and Beauty Products: How Cameras are Revolutionizing the Industry

In today's world, technology and beauty have never been more intertwined. From advanced skincare formulas to makeup applications using augmented reality, the beauty industry is constantly evolving to incorporate the latest technological innovations. One crucial piece of technology that has significantly impacted the way beauty products are created, marketed, and used is the camera. Cameras play a vital role in the beauty industry by allowing companies to capture high-quality images and videos of their products for marketing purposes. In the past, product photography was a labor-intensive process that required professional equipment and skilled photographers. However, with the advent of high-resolution digital cameras, beauty companies can now create stunning visuals in-house, saving time and money in the process. Moreover, cameras have also become essential tools in the development of beauty products themselves. In the field of cosmetic chemistry, imaging technologies help scientists analyze the composition of products at a microscopic level, allowing them to fine-tune formulations for better performance and efficacy. Engineers and STEM professionals work hand in hand with beauty experts to leverage cutting-edge imaging techniques to improve product quality and safety. One fascinating application of cameras in the beauty industry is the use of artificial intelligence (AI) for personalized beauty recommendations. By analyzing facial features and skin conditions through facial recognition algorithms, beauty brands can offer customized product suggestions to consumers. This not only enhances the shopping experience but also helps customers find products that truly suit their individual needs. Furthermore, cameras play a crucial role in the rise of virtual try-on experiences. With AR technology, consumers can virtually test makeup products in real-time using their smartphones or computers. This innovative approach not only enhances the online shopping experience but also helps bridge the gap between digital and physical retail environments. In conclusion, cameras are indispensable tools in the intersection of engineering, STEM, and beauty products. Their ability to capture high-quality images, aid in product development, and drive innovation through AI and AR technologies make them a cornerstone of the modern beauty industry. As technology continues to advance, we can expect cameras to play an even more significant role in shaping the future of beauty and cosmetics.
